  1. Between 11% and 40% of the U.S. population report some level of chronic pain, pain lasting > 3 months. Evidence supports short-term efficacy of opioids for reducing pain and improving function in noncancer nociceptive and neuropathic pain. Few studies have assessed the long-term benefits of opioids for chronic pain.

  5. Age Requirements. Most assisted living communities require residents to be at least 55 years old. However, some communities may accept residents as young as 50, while others may have a minimum age requirement of 62. It is important to check with the specific community to determine its age requirements.
